NGT notice to 5-star hotels over ground water extraction

New Delhi: Three five-star hotels today came under the scanner of National Green Tribunal which issued notices to them on a plea alleging unauthorised extraction of ground water in their premises.

Besides these hotels, a bench headed by NGT Chairperson Justice Swatanter Kumar also issued notices to Central Ground Water Authority, Delhi Jal Board, New Delhi Municipal Council, Central Pollution Control Board and others while seeking their reply by October 29.

The directions came while hearing a plea filed by Delhi resident Shailesh Singh seeking directions to immediately stop withdrawal of ground water without permission. Singh has alleged that these five-star hotels were using "several lakh litres" of ground water and the sources of water are not visible in their premises.

The plea alleged that according to Delhi Pollution Control Committee, one of the hotels is extracting 2,22,600 litres of water from supply and is having two bore-wells to extract ground water.

"However, the exact quantity of ground water is not known," it said.

Earlier, the tribunal had imposed a fine of Rs 7.5 lakh on one of the hotels after it found "unsatisfactory" rain water harvesting systems in their premises.
